Intel

Core i3-6102E

The Core i3-6102E is manufactured by Intel. It was released in 12 October 2015 (10 years ago). It is based on the Skylake (2015βˆ’2016) architecture. It features 2 cores and 4 threads. Max frequency: 1.9 GHz. L3 cache: 3 MB. L2 cache: 512 kB. Built on 14 nm process technology. Thermal design power (TDP): 25 Watt. Memory support: LPDDR3-1866. Passmark benchmark score: 2,349 points. Launch price was $225.

Intel

Core m5-6Y57

The Core m5-6Y57 is manufactured by Intel. It was released in 1 September 2015 (10 years ago). It is based on the Skylake-Y (2015) architecture. It features 2 cores and 4 threads. Base frequency is 1.1 GHz, with boost up to 2.8 GHz. L3 cache: 4 MB (total). L2 cache: 256 kB (per core). Built on 14 nm process technology. Socket: FCBGA1515. Thermal design power (TDP): 4.5 Watt. Memory support: DDR3. Passmark benchmark score: 2,342 points. Launch price was $281.

Processing Power

Both the Core i3-6102E and Core m5-6Y57 share an identical 2-core/4-thread configuration. Boost clocks reach 1.9 GHz on the Core i3-6102E versus 2.8 GHz on the Core m5-6Y57 β€” a 38.3% clock advantage for the Core m5-6Y57. The Core i3-6102E uses the Skylake (2015βˆ’2016) architecture (14 nm), while the Core m5-6Y57 uses Skylake-Y (2015) (14 nm). In PassMark, the Core i3-6102E scores 2,349 against the Core m5-6Y57's 2,342 β€” a 0.3% lead for the Core i3-6102E. L3 cache: 3 MB on the Core i3-6102E vs 4 MB (total) on the Core m5-6Y57.
